Hinoki Cypress
Walter, I know that the background is bad but I would like some input on where you would see this tree after this springs restyle. The pads are out of control and need thinning. I would like to reduce them but I would like to know how much. I know that they can be touchy and drop whole branches if you prune to much at one time. The bottom branch is long enough to stretch either right or left. The tree is 39" tall and the nebari is 6 inches across at the base. If you would like to see a montage of how this tree looked when I purchased the nursery stock let me know and I will post the series on another forum, maybe beginner. Thanks Bonsaial

Re: Hinoki Cypress
No, I think that the crown should be thinner and the foliage pads should be opened to loose the poodle-like pompon appearance. This was Ulf's virtual. Here is my modification.
